当前位置:首页 > 行业资讯 > 虚拟主机 > 正文内容

虚拟主机修改代码的实用指南与注意事项

2025-09-24虚拟主机1165

海外云服务器 40个地区可选            亚太云服务器 香港 日本 韩国

云虚拟主机 个人和企业网站的理想选择            俄罗斯电商外贸虚拟主机 赠送SSL证书

美国云虚拟主机 助力出海企业低成本上云             WAF网站防火墙 为您的业务网站保驾护航


在当今互联网飞速发展的时代,越来越多的个人开发者与中小企业选择使用虚拟主机来搭建网站,凭借成本低廉、操作简便、维护便捷等显著优势,虚拟主机已成为初学者和中小型项目部署网站的首选方案,在实际运营过程中,网站往往需要根据业务发展不断优化功能、调整界面或修复漏洞,这就不可避免地涉及到对网站代码的修改,如何在虚拟主机环境下安全、高效地进行代码更新?本文将系统介绍修改代码的具体方法、详细操作流程,并深入探讨关键注意事项,帮助用户实现平稳可控的技术迭代。

在动手修改代码之前,首先应了解虚拟主机的工作原理,虚拟主机本质上是通过服务器虚拟化技术,将一台物理服务器划分为多个逻辑独立的运行空间,每个用户拥有专属的文件存储目录、数据库实例以及访问权限,彼此隔离又互不干扰,尽管资源共享,但用户体验接近于独立服务器。

用户通常通过两种主要方式管理虚拟主机:FTP(文件传输协议)主机控制面板(如 cPanel、Plesk、宝塔面板等),这些工具为网站文件的上传、下载、编辑提供了可视化或程序化的操作入口,是开展代码维护的基础通道。


常用代码修改方式详解

使用FTP客户端上传修改后的文件(推荐方式)

这是最常见且安全的代码修改方式,具体步骤如下:

  • 准备FTP客户端软件:推荐使用 FileZilla、WinSCP 或 Cyberduck 等稳定可靠的工具。
  • 获取连接信息:登录你的主机服务商后台,查找FTP服务器地址、端口、用户名及密码。
  • 建立连接:在客户端中输入上述信息并连接至服务器。
  • 定位网站根目录:一般为 public_htmlwwwhtdocs 文件夹,即网站对外访问的主目录。
  • 备份原文件:在本地创建一个临时文件夹,将需修改的文件先行下载保存,以防意外出错。
  • 本地编辑与测试:使用专业代码编辑器(如 VS Code、Sublime Text)打开文件,进行语法高亮下的精准修改。
  • 重新上传覆盖:确认无误后,将修改完成的文件上传回原路径,替换旧版本。

优点:安全性高、支持大文件和批量操作、便于版本控制。
注意:确保网络稳定,避免传输中断导致文件损坏。

利用控制面板内置文件管理器在线编辑

部分虚拟主机提供“文件管理器”功能,允许用户直接在浏览器中浏览、编辑、删除文件,适合快速修改少量内容,

  • 修改网页标题文字
  • 调整配置参数
  • 更改CSS样式中的颜色或间距

优点:无需额外安装软件,操作直观快捷。
缺点:缺乏代码提示、语法检查、自动补全等功能,易引发拼写错误或格式混乱;不适用于复杂逻辑改动。

建议仅用于紧急小修,长期维护仍应采用本地开发+FTP同步的方式。


代码修改过程中的关键注意事项

务必做好完整备份

任何一次代码变更前,都必须执行完整的数据保护措施:

  • 备份相关网站文件(可通过FTP全量下载)
  • 导出数据库(使用 phpMyAdmin 或控制面板的备份工具)

可借助主机提供的自动备份服务,或手动定期归档,一旦出现“白屏”、“500错误”等问题,能迅速还原系统状态,最大限度降低停机风险。

优先使用本地测试环境

理想的做法是在本地搭建与线上一致的开发环境(如使用 XAMPP、WAMP、Laragon 或 Docker),模拟真实服务器条件进行调试,这样可以在发布前发现潜在问题,

  • PHP 版本兼容性
  • 数据库字段缺失
  • 第三方接口调用失败

待本地功能验证通过后再部署到虚拟主机,有效减少生产环境故障概率。

正确设置文件权限

上传文件后,请检查其权限是否符合安全规范:

  • 普通网页文件(HTML、PHP、CSS、JS)建议设为 644
  • 可执行脚本或需写入权限的目录(如缓存、上传目录)设为 755
  • 敏感配置文件(如 config.php)可设为 600,防止被非法读取

错误的权限设置可能导致网站无法加载,甚至引发安全漏洞。

避免硬编码敏感信息

切勿将数据库密码、API密钥、支付凭证等敏感信息直接写入代码中,正确的做法是:

  • 将配置项提取至独立的 .envconfig.php 文件
  • .htaccess 中禁止外部访问配置文件
  • 使用环境变量替代明文存储

此举不仅能提升安全性,也便于多环境部署时灵活切换参数。

修改后进行全面功能测试

代码上线后,务必进行多维度测试:

  • 页面能否正常加载(包括移动端适配)
  • 所有链接是否有效(特别是跳转和导航栏)
  • 表单提交是否成功,数据是否入库
  • JavaScript 是否报错,AJAX 请求是否正常
  • 图片、字体、视频等静态资源是否加载完整

可借助浏览器开发者工具(F12)查看控制台日志、网络请求状态码(如 404、500),及时定位异常。


进阶建议:提升代码管理效率

随着网站规模扩大,单纯依靠手动上传已难以满足需求,可逐步引入以下实践:

  • 版本控制系统:使用 Git 对代码进行版本追踪,记录每次修改内容,支持回滚与协作开发。
  • 自动化部署脚本:结合 FTP 同步工具或 CI/CD 流程,实现一键发布。
  • 日志监控机制:开启 PHP 错误日志,定期审查异常记录,提前发现隐患。

虽然虚拟主机资源有限,但合理利用工具仍可大幅提升开发效率与系统稳定性。


在虚拟主机环境中修改代码是一项基础而重要的技能,它不仅是网站持续优化的核心手段,更是保障用户体验与业务连续性的关键环节,只要掌握科学的方法——坚持“先备份、再测试、后上线”的原则,善用FTP与本地开发环境,注重权限管理与信息安全,就能在低成本的前提下,安全高效地完成每一次代码更新。

随着技术积累的加深,你或许会迈向云服务器、容器化部署等更高级的架构,但虚拟主机作为入门起点,其所培养的良好习惯与严谨思维,将成为你技术成长道路上不可或缺的基石。

扫描二维码推送至手机访问。

版权声明:本文由特网科技发布,如需转载请注明出处。

本文链接:https://www.56dr.com/mation/78362.html

分享给朋友:

“虚拟主机修改代码的实用指南与注意事项” 的相关文章

全球服务器分布与服务

随着互联网的快速发展,全球服务器分布与服务已经形成一个庞大且复杂的生态系统。在全球范围内,有大量的数据中心和云计算提供商,它们分布在世界各地,以满足用户对高性能计算、数据分析、存储等服务的需求。这些服务器被广泛用于各种应用中,包括但不限于电商、金融、医疗健康等领域。随着技术的进步,越来越多的边缘计算...

租服务器的价格如何?

租赁服务器的价格因硬件配置、地理位置和租赁期限等因素而异。小型企业或初创公司可以考虑在AWS、Azure等云服务提供商购买虚拟机,这些服务通常提供每月或每年固定价格。大型企业和组织则可能需要考虑购买物理服务器,并通过网络连接进行数据传输和存储。建议参考具体的租赁合同和提供商的服务条款来确定具体费用。...

人工智能服务器租赁市场的前景与风险分析

随着人工智能技术的发展和应用,越来越多的企业开始关注到AI服务器的租赁需求。AI服务器租赁也面临着一系列的机遇与挑战。,,机遇方面,AI服务器租赁可以为企业节省大量成本,提高资源利用率,降低运营风险。AI服务器租赁还可以帮助企业快速获取所需的AI计算能力,满足业务发展的需要。,,挑战方面,AI服务器...

快速找到最适合您的解决方案

在选择高效便捷的产品时,可以考虑以下几个方面:了解产品的功能和特点,比如是否易于使用、性能如何等;考虑产品的价格,包括性价比;关注产品的用户评价和反馈,看看是否有其他用户推荐;还可以查看产品是否符合自己的需求,例如是否适合家庭或办公室使用。在当今数字化时代,网络空间的飞速发展为个人和企业提供了前所未...

传奇服务器租用指南

传奇服务器租用指南

在选择传奇服务器租用时,首先要考虑的是服务器的硬件配置、网络带宽和存储容量。还需要关注服务器的操作系统和安全措施。还可以考虑是否有免费试用期和优惠活动。可以参考相关网站或论坛上的用户评价和评分,以做出最终的选择。在快节奏的现代生活中,许多人寻求一种稳定而高效率的工作环境,传奇服务器租赁是一种理想的选...

国外服务器排行榜,全球最佳网络托管平台

随着互联网的发展,国外服务器成为了许多企业和个人选择托管服务的重要选择。在全球范围内,一些知名的服务提供商如AWS、Azure和Google Cloud等都提供了丰富的网络托管选项。这些平台通常具有高可用性、高性能和强大的安全功能,能够满足各种业务需求。这些平台还提供灵活的价格策略,可以根据用户的需...